
MANILA – Asi Taulava came up with solid numbers in his potential farewell game as NLEX Road Warriors walloped TerraFirma Dyip, 127-101, in their 2020 Philippine Basketball Association (PBA) Philippine Cup at the AUF Sports Arena and Cultural Center in Pampanga on Wednesday.
The Filipino-Tongan big man logged in 14:38 minutes and finished with 11 points, including two triples, to go along with four rebounds, three blocks and two assists for the Road Warriors.
The 47-year-old Taulava, whose contract with the Road Warriors is set to expire by December, have already hinted that this year will be his final playing year.
“Everything depends on management. I’m happy just being on the team with whatever is asked me to do. Other than that, just got to wait, talk to my management first before I make any final decisions,” Taulava said in his interview with ONE Sports.
Meanwhile, Road Warriors head coach Joseller “Yeng” Guiao said if his last conversation with Taulava is the basis, he believes that the veteran center played his final game in the PBA.
“As of our last conversation, it was still retirement for Asi,” said Guiao. “Before this game, my understanding was he was set for retirement. Problema, gumanda ng konti laro niya kanina, baka manghingi na naman ng two years ito na kontrata.”
Ilonggo Kiefer Ravena led the way with 23 points while Negrense Raul Soyud, Ilonggo Jericho Cruz and Anthony Semerad added 16, 12 and 11 respectively as NLEX closed its campaign with a 5-6 W-L record.
Down 23-26 after the opening quarter, the Road Warriors went to work in the second frame with Taulava, Soyud and Semerad anchoring the offense to build a 55-44 halftime lead.
NLEX widened the lead further in the second half with Ravena connecting five triples in the third quarter alone as the lead reached its largest at 111-80 on a triple by Mike Ayonayon.
Jaymar Perez finished with double-double 27 points and 10 rebounds while Glenn Khobuntin and Aldrech Ramos added 18 and 15 markers respectively as the Dyip ended the season with a 1-10 win-loss record.
